Matthew 1:1 in Other Translations
KJV
1
The book of the generation of Jesus Christ, the son of David, the son of Abraham.
ESV
1
The book of the genealogy of Jesus Christ, the son of David, the son of Abraham.
NLT
1
This is a record of the ancestors of Jesus the Messiah, a descendant of David and of Abraham :
MSG
1
The family tree of Jesus Christ, David's son, Abraham's son:
CSB
1
The historical record of Jesus Christ, the Son of David, the Son of Abraham:
Matthew 1:1 In-Context
1
This is the genealogy of Jesus the Messiah the son of David, the son of Abraham:
2
Abraham was the father of Isaac, Isaac the father of Jacob, Jacob the father of Judah and his brothers,
3
Judah the father of Perez and Zerah, whose mother was Tamar, Perez the father of Hezron, Hezron the father of Ram,
4
Ram the father of Amminadab, Amminadab the father of Nahshon, Nahshon the father of Salmon,
5
Salmon the father of Boaz, whose mother was Rahab, Boaz the father of Obed, whose mother was Ruth, Obed the father of Jesse,
